RPD Virtual Town Hall Meeting for Incoming International Students

Submitted by dfoolen on June 19th, 2020 2:04 PM
Date: 
Thursday, June 25th, 2020 1:00 PM to 2:00 PM
Location: 

Via Videoconference

A virtual town Hall meeting for incoming Rural Planning and Development international graudate students will take place on June 25 at 1.00 pm EDT. This is an opportunity to discuss any questions about permits, visas, and other important topics. Check your email for instructions to join!


 

About Us

The School of Environmental Design and Rural Development (SEDRD) brings together major academic fields concerned with creating strong communities, in Canada and around the world. The four highly respected programs in SEDRD share many common goals but approach them in different and complementary ways. This model reflects the imperatives in building authentic communities where planners, landscape architects, communicators, and citizens all play important interdependent roles in community strength.
